What happens to pirates born on February 29? The students, faculty, and staff of Thomas Aquinas College, 天美影院, saw just what the possibilities could be last Friday as they crowded into St. Cecilia Hall鈥檚 Fritz B. Burns Auditorium for the Choir鈥檚 performance of Gilbert & Sullivan鈥檚 The Pirates of Penzance. Student thespians brought the operetta to life onstage, while just below, an orchestra composed primarily of students and alumni helped to fill the hall with lively music.

Daniel J. Grimm (鈥76), director of the TAC-天美影院 Choir, directed the performance, aided by his student assistant, Susana Sedler (鈥24). Performers dedicated themselves wholeheartedly to the production, making the most of their many nights of practice. 鈥淩ehearsals took up the better part of the semester,鈥 remarked Anthony Santine (鈥25), who played the role of the police sergeant. 鈥淚t was really worth the work, though. I grew up watching Pirates, and performing with and for my friends was great.鈥 His siblings joined him onstage, with Robert (鈥22) and Anna (鈥22) starring as Frederic and Mabel.

The audience roared with laughter as modern major generals proclaimed their excellence, and pirates creeped about with a 鈥渃at-like tread.鈥 Said freshman Patrick Salinas, 鈥淚t was really impressive and fun; the people here at TAC can really sing.鈥
